Correctional Volleyball is a program in which volunteers have the opportunity to visit the Chittenden County Correctional Facility and play volleyball with the residents in a safe and friendly environment. This program is offered several times a week and no long-term commitments are required.
While the title seems intimidating, Correctional Volleyball has risen to be one of MOVE's most popular programs with students. It allows for the combination of recreational activity with service and the program is greatly appreciated by the correctional facility.
